This time of year, our Saturday uniform consists primarily of jeans, a button down, and a sweater of some sort.  Whether it is a classic cable knit, a simple cardigan, or something else, there is just something about throwing on a sweater on a cool Fall morning that feels right.  On a recent trip to J. Crew, our attention was immediately drawn to the Fair Isle Sweater in Navy ($98).  We have a feeling this one will be coming home very, very, soon.

Made of a remarkably soft lambswool, the Fair Isle Sweater looks fantastic paired with everything from jeans to cords to chinos.  Featuring a red and white geometric motif on a navy base, the sweater is a nice change of pace if you are looking for something a bit different than  a classic cable knit, yet certainly not far enough out there to leave you feeling like you are rocking a “Cosby Sweater.”  Whether you throw it on over your favorite button down, or just a t-shirt, you will love how this sweater looks.
